文摘Formamidine derivatives could be used as the building blocks for substituted heterocyclic compounds with various biological activities. N'-Aryl-N,N-dimethylformamidinium chlorides have been synthesized in high yields by reaction of aromatic primary amines with Vilsmeier-Haack reagent at room temperature. The structures of all the new compounds were identified by ESI-MS, IR and NMR spectra. The steric structures of some of these compounds were clarified by X-ray single crystal analysis.
